Description: Find all of my other videos here: engineeringmedia.com/videos Get the map of control theory: redbubble.com/shop/ap/55089837 Download eBook on the fundamentals of control theory (in progress): engineeringmedia.com Let's talk about the complementary filter and how we can use it to estimate the attitude of a drone using an IMU. It is such a dead simple filter, which is a good reason to learn it, but it’s also practical because it produces nice results when blending measurements from two different sensors.
